Latest Patents

Saindane's latest patents include the development of 2-saccharinylmethyl aryl carboxylates, which are useful as proteolytic enzyme inhibitors. These compounds are prepared by reacting a 4-R.sup.4 -R.sup.5 -2-halomethylsaccharin with an arylcarboxylic acid in the presence of an acid-acceptor. The pharmaceutical utility of these compounds lies in their ability to inhibit proteolytic enzymes, which can play a crucial role in the treatment of various degenerative diseases.
